What Causes Foul Odor In The Gums?

Hello , I got crown week ago , and now there is very bad smell from there, I went to doctor again he made x-ray and said everything is good there , he made me extra cleaning , but its still smells very bad in gums around crown. What can be reason of it?

As per your complain, if there is very bad smell around the crown then it can be probably due to food accumulation around and under the crown which gradually gets rotten..

It causes severe bad smell and occurs commonly due to ill fitting margins of the crown..

I would suggest you to consult a Prosthodontist and get evaluated and a thorough clinical evaluation has to be done..

In case if crown has a poor fit replacing the crown will help..
In case if it is not taken care of then it can decay the tooth and can waste the entire treatment..
